The hidden cost of idle AI seats — and how to find them in an afternoon

A seat is a paid license for one person. You handed some out in a rollout. One engineer tried the tool twice. One license renews on its own. Now multiply that across every AI vendor you pay.

By Spendassay Research

Somewhere between a tenth and a fifth of your AI tool bill probably buys idle seats — paid seats nobody has used lately. You can find out which ones this afternoon, with access you already have. All it takes is joining two lists that no vendor will join for you: the roster of people you are billed for, and the last date each of them showed any activity.

That join is the whole exercise. The rest of this post is how to price the result, and what not to do with it.

How big the problem actually is

Nobody has counted this cleanly across the whole market. Two published figures bracket it.

Opsera's 2026 AI Coding Impact Benchmark, drawn from more than 250,000 developers, reports 21% of AI coding licenses underutilized. That is the largest sample anyone has put a number on. It is also published by a vendor, and it never says what "underutilized" means. Set the bar for activity a little higher or lower and the number moves several points. Treat it as a rough size, not a fact.

Flexera's July 2026 research comes at it from the spend side. 59% of companies say wasted AI spend grew year over year. Only 31% say they can see it accurately. Also vendor research, also thin on method. It does line up with KPMG's Q2 2026 Global AI Pulse of 2,145 C-suite leaders, which found 42% have only partial visibility into AI spending.

So: one big vendor figure at 21%, most companies saying the problem is growing, and fewer than a third who can see it. Roughly 10–20% of the AI tool bill is a fair planning assumption. It is not a measurement of your company, and you should not present it as one. It is a reason to go get your own number.

Why the vendor dashboard won't hand you this

Every AI vendor can see which of your seats are asleep. None of them build the screen that shows you a seat to cancel.

That is not malice. It is incentive. An idle seat is revenue that costs nothing to serve. Vendor consoles show adoption and rollout progress, where the good direction is always *more*. A report that spans every vendor and names dead seats has no good direction for any one of them, so it does not exist.

It could not exist anyway. GitHub cannot see your Cursor roster. Anthropic cannot see who is active in Copilot. The finding lives in the join, and you are the only one who owns both sides. What each AI vendor's admin console actually exposes shows where each console stops.

An idle seat is not hidden. It has just never been joined to its price. You are the only one who can do that join.

Price it correctly, or you will understate it

A count of idle seats is not a finding. That count times the right per-seat price is. Published list prices, read July 2026:

| Tool | Plan | Per seat / month | |---|---|---| | GitHub Copilot | Business | $19 | | GitHub Copilot | Enterprise | $39 + ~$21 GitHub Enterprise Cloud = ~$60 effective | | Cursor | Business | $40 | | Claude Code | Team Premium | $100 (5-seat minimum) |

The Copilot Enterprise line is where most audits leak money. GitHub's published plans list Enterprise at $39. It also requires GitHub Enterprise Cloud at about $21 per user. Price an idle Enterprise seat at $39 and you understate what you can get back by 35%.

A worked example: 200 engineers

Assume a normal mix. One tool everywhere, a second on some teams, an expensive one on a few.

| Tool | Seats | Rate | Monthly | |---|---|---|---| | Copilot Business | 200 | $19 | $3,800 | | Cursor Business | 60 | $40 | $2,400 | | Claude Code Team Premium | 25 | $100 | $2,500 | | Total | | | $8,700 — $104,400/year |

Apply a flat 21% idle rate and you get back about $1,830 a month, or $21,900 a year. At the bottom of the band, 10%, it is $10,440. That spread is the honest answer: a band, not a number, until you count.

But flat is the wrong assumption, and the reason matters. Idle seats pile up in whatever you rolled out most recently and priced highest. Run it again with 18% idle on Copilot, 15% on Cursor, and 30% on the newest and most expensive tool:

  • Copilot: 36 seats × $19 = $684
  • Cursor: 9 seats × $40 = $360
  • Claude Code: 8 seats × $100 = $800

Total: $1,844 a month. That is within one percent of the flat-rate answer, and it points at a completely different fix. The first version says trim everything a little. The second says your $100 seats are the problem and your $19 seats are fine. Same dollars, different meeting.

The afternoon version

Four steps per vendor, then one pass across all of them.

1. Export the billed roster. That is the list of people, not the seat count on the invoice. Note the date you pulled it.

2. Pull the last activity date for each seat. It is a rough signal — a date, not a volume. Use it to find dead seats. Never use it to prove a seat is alive.

3. Join the roster, the activity dates and the correct price. Sort by days idle, longest first.

4. Set your cut-offs. 30 days with no activity is a candidate. 60 days is a strong candidate.

Then do the pass across every vendor, because it changes what the numbers mean. Say a developer has no Copilot activity for 60 days but is in Cursor every day. That is not waste. Send the list to engineering managers. Ask them to confirm or contest each person. Take back what comes back unclaimed. Never revoke a seat automatically.

The honest caveats

Not every idle seat should be cancelled. Parental leave, a sabbatical, a quarter spent on architecture instead of code, a contractor between projects, a seasonal team — each one leaves a clean 30-day gap, and none of them means the tool is worthless. Some seats are cheap insurance. A $19 license kept for the odd week can be worth more than $19.

The activity signal itself is the soft part. It is rough, each vendor defines it its own way, and any vendor can change that definition. Real work sometimes shows up as nothing at all. Contractors on outside domains and mismatched logins look idle when they are not.

And a seat you take back is not a dollar you saved until an invoice says so. Between cancellation cycles, annual commitments, and the right to cut committed seats at renewal, the gap between "revoked" and "billed less" can run a full contract term.
